Definitions:

Planned Overheads

The estimated costs of indirect materials, labor, and other expenses necessary to run operations that are budgeted for a specific period.

Actual Overheads

The real costs incurred in the day-to-day operation of a business, including utilities, rent, and maintenance.

Capacity Utilization

A measure of how effectively an entity is using its production or operational capacity.

Budgeted Factory Overhead

The expected or estimated overhead costs for a factory within a certain period, typically used for planning and control purposes.
